What skills and experience we're looking for
We are now seeking an energetic, enthusiastic and passionate colleague who understands the power of working within a team and, who from the beginning will feel ready to add something to the Curry Rivel community. A commitment to delivering high quality learning experiences with equal care and challenge will be essential. Additionally, a great enthusiasm for learning, a desire for self-development through research and a passion for designing engaging learning experiences are qualities we value.
Core requirements:
- Support the school’s Christian ethos.
- Establish positive and productive relationships with pupils, parents and staff.
- Be passionate about phonics and early Reading
- Be passionate about teaching and learning, and including knowledge of evidence-based pedagogy
- Respond proactively to parental concerns relating to any aspect of pupil learning, teaching and pastoral care of pupils.
- Be committed to the provision of pupils with SEND, including liaison with external professionals and the school’s SENDCo.
- Have an interest in or experience in curriculum subject leadership and leading improvements across aschool.
- Have experience or knowledge of delivering the curriculum to Reception and Year 1 children.
What the school offers its staff
We are a lovely village school with a strong local community and close links to the church.
The Governors and Leadership Team proactively support the well-being of all staff through an open and transparent culture, supportive buddies, a regard for work-load, a live on-going discussion about well-being in staff meetings and regular staff social events.
